Steps for Strawberry Honeybun Cake

Step 1: Warm Up The Oven

Crank your oven to a toasty 350F (175C).

Grab a 9×13 inch baking pan and give it a generous coating of grease to prevent sticking.

Step 2: Create Magical Batter

Grab a large mixing bowl and toss in these delightful ingredients:
  • Strawberry cake mix
  • Sour cream
  • Eggs
  • Vegetable oil
  • Water
  • Granulated sugar
  • Vanilla extract

Whip everything together until the mixture looks smooth and dreamy.

Step 3: Craft Cinnamon Magic

In a small bowl, combine brown sugar and ground cinnamon to create a heavenly swirl that’ll make your taste buds dance.

Step 4: Layer With Love

Pour half the batter into the prepared pan, spreading it evenly.

Sprinkle the cinnamon-sugar mixture across the surface.

Gently cover with remaining batter, ensuring an even distribution.

Step 5: Bake To Perfection

Send your cake into the oven for 35-40 minutes.

Check doneness by inserting a toothpick – it should come out clean.

Let the cake cool right in the pan.

Step 6: Whip Up Strawberry Glaze

In a small bowl, whisk powdered sugar and strawberry jam until silky smooth.

Slowly add milk, one tablespoon at a time, until you reach a drizzle-worthy consistency.

Step 7: Drench In Glaze

Once the cake has cooled completely, shower it with the strawberry glaze, covering every delicious inch.

Step 8: Slice And Enjoy

Cut into generous slices and savor your mouthwatering Strawberry Honeybun Cake!

Store Cake for Snack O’Clock

  • Store cake in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. Wrap tightly with plastic wrap to prevent drying out and preserve moisture.
  • Slice cake into individual portions, wrap each piece in plastic wrap, then place in a freezer-safe container. Freeze for up to 3 months for maximum freshness.
  • Keep cake covered at room temperature for 1-2 days if planning to consume quickly. Use a cake dome or plastic container with a tight lid to maintain texture.
  • Warm individual slices in microwave for 15-20 seconds. For oven reheating, place slice on baking sheet and warm at 300F for 5-7 minutes to restore soft, fresh texture.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ients:

  • 1 box strawberry cake mix
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 1/2 cup water

Sweeteners:

  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 cup brown sugar, packed
  • 1 cup powdered sugar

Flavor Enhancers and Glaze Ingredients:

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
  • 2 tablespoons strawberry jam
  • 12 tablespoons milk

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and coat a 9×13 inch baking pan with cooking spray or butter.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, thoroughly blend strawberry cake mix, sour cream, eggs, vegetable oil, water, granulated sugar, and vanilla extract until the batter becomes smooth and uniform.
  3. Create a separate mixture of brown sugar and ground cinnamon for the swirl component, ensuring the ingredients are well integrated.
  4. Transfer half the cake batter into the prepared pan, distributing it evenly across the surface. Generously sprinkle the cinnamon-sugar mixture over this initial layer.
  5. Carefully pour the remaining cake batter on top of the cinnamon layer, gently spreading to cover the entire surface without disturbing the underlying cinnamon swirl.
  6. Place the pan in the preheated oven and bake for 35-40 minutes, checking do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center – it should emerge clean and dry.
  7. Allow the cake to cool completely within the baking pan while preparing the glaze by whisking powdered sugar and strawberry jam until smooth.
  8. Incrementally add milk to the glaze mixture, stirring until achieving a pourable, drizzle-friendly consistency.
  9. Once the cake has cooled, elegantly drizzle the strawberry glaze across the entire surface, creating an appealing pattern.
  10. Cut into squares and serve this delightful strawberry honeybun cake as a sweet treat.
